Serena Lee crowns Miss Universe Malaysia 2024 Sandra Lim in Kuala Lumpur
Serena Lee, born in Kuala Lumpur, won the Miss Universe Malaysia 2023 title on August 27, 2023, at MOV Hotel. She later crowned her successor, Sandra Lim, on September 6, 2024, during the 57th edition of the pageant held at The Majestic Hotel, featuring 16 candidates and numerous special awards.
Catherine Edouard wins Miss Universe Martinique 2024 in Fort-de-France
Catherine Edouard, a judo practitioner and entrepreneur from Fort-de-France, won the title of Miss Universe Martinique 2024 on September 6, 2024, competing against nine other candidates. She will represent Martinique at Miss Universe 2024 in Mexico City. Catherine also supports children with autism through her ambassador role at Plaisir d'Enfant.

Moraya Wilson crowns Miss Universe Australia 2024 Zoe Creed in Burswood
Moraya Wilson, from Melbourne, Australia, is a former athlete who won the Miss Universe Australia 2023 title on September 1, 2023. She crowned her successor Zoe Melita Creed on September 5, 2024. Wilson represented Australia at Miss Universe 2023 on November 18, 2023, securing second runner-up among 84 contestants.
Miss Universe Mexico 2024 results: Sheynnis Palacios crowns Maria Fernanda Beltran in Cantun
Mexico has a rich history in Miss Universe, achieving 21 placements since Lupita Jones won in 1991. The latest coronation was Andrea Meza in 2020. The 2024 Miss Universe Mexico pageant, set for September 5, features 33 candidates, with María Fernanda Beltrán from Sinaloa crowned as the winner.
13 Miss Universe Costa Rica 2024 candidates competing in San Antonio, Belen, Heredia
¡OPA! has held Costa Rica's Miss Universe franchise since 2024, with Gabriela Alfaro as the national director. The inaugural Miss Universe Costa Rica 2024 ceremony will take place on September 10, 2024, featuring 13 competitors. Costa Rica has had six placements in Miss Universe history, competing since 1954, except for 1952, 1953, and 1961.

New York’s Cormac Murphy wins Mister USA 2024 in Los Angeles, California
Mister USA, founded by Filipino-American entrepreneur Jino Carnwath Cabrera, held its inaugural pageant on August 31, 2024, at the Millennium Biltmore Hotel in Los Angeles. Cormac Murphy of New York won the title, with a total of 20 candidates participating. The event is affiliated with several international pageants.
